### Item 9 — Consent banner rollout

Confirm the Pellwright consent banner is live on all public-facing pages, blocks non-essential scripts until acceptance, and records consent state with a timestamp. Verify the rollout covered the legacy checkout flow, which was missed in the prior review. Evidence of completion must be countersigned by the rollout owner named below.

named custodian: Druion Kelix Brivan

## Action Item: Soft Deletes in Orders

Incident root cause: plugins hard-deleted rows from the Cratchford orders table, breaking refund reconciliation. Going forward, use the soft-delete API only; purges run on a schedule. Plugin authors must respect the retention and sweep settings. The enforced constants are:

tuning constants:
RATE_LIMITS = {
    "zorael": 10,
    "oliix": 1,
    "holix": 2,
    "quenix": 10,
}

## SQL Linting

All SQL files at Bramblegate must pass `sqlcheck` before merge. Rules enforce uppercase keywords, explicit column lists (no `SELECT *`), and snake_case identifiers. The linter validates schema references against a live shadow database, so it needs network access during CI and local runs. Before your first run, configure the linter's schema probe with the connection string below.

primary connection of fajog-bageg = clickhouse://tamion_svc:0nS8bDSETpHjj2@db-cbc5.nelvrocorp.example:5432/nordor